Gossip 2000 R, 90 min. Genre: Drama
Director: Davis Guggenheim Cast: James Marsden, Lena Headey, Norman Reedus, Kate Hudson, Marisa Coughlan, Joshua Jackson, Sharon Lawrence, Edward James Olmos, Eric Bogosian, Timm Zemanek
As a class experiment, three college students–Derrick (James Marsden), Cathy (Lena Headey), and Travis (Norman Reedus)–start a rumor involving a chaste couple, Naomi (Marisa Coughlan) and Beau (Joshua Jackson), that quickly spirals out of control.

Gracie 2007 PG-13, 95 min. Genre: Drama
Director: Davis Guggenheim Cast: Elisabeth Shue, Andrew Shue, Carly Schroeder, Emma Bell, Hunter Schoeder, Trevor Heins, Christopher Shand, Dermot Mulroney, Jessie Lee Soffer, Jack Walker, James Biberi, Karl Girolamo, Vasilios "Billy" Mantagas
After her brother, Johnny Shue (Jessie Lee Soffer), dies in a car accident following his soccer game, 13-year-old Gracie (Carly Schroeder) steps in to take his place on the field. It is 1978, soccer is a Shue-family affair, and Gracie is carrying on the family tradition. She petitions the local school board to allow feminine players on its teams, trains diligently, and takes over her brother's vacated place on the boys' soccer team–not an easy accomplishment in the 1970s.

An Inconvenient Truth 2006 PG, 100 min. Genre: Documentary
Director: Davis Guggenheim Cast: Al Gore
Longtime environmental advocate Al Gore provides evidence of the effects of global warning and inspires the audience to "act boldly, quickly, and wisely" to protect Earth. Two Academy awards were received, including Best Documentary.
